Output 32e76350e7c265b8683662ec61168a32541d52e38945315c30475f78994e730c:1

value
39401936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c1cca50595b11b56a113e75f9e137a80177db05 OP_EQUAL
address
35iG9NLFaFQZQ5SFEDw4faP6Jp8aHGG4dB
transaction
32e76350e7c265b8683662ec61168a32541d52e38945315c30475f78994e730c
spent
true